GilAskan The 90's were pretty dead (save for a handful of groups like Nosferatu, and Faith and the Muse), but there's been a pretty big wave this decade. Daughters of Bristol Amy's Arms Los Paralitikos The Sound Golden Apes Abney Park Pitchiipoi La Peste Negra Miguel and the Living Dead Sleepmask Heroine Ikon Voices of Masada The Wake Actually The Wake started in the 80's. Ikon, Golden Apes, and Abney Park started in the 90's. There is A LOT of goth bands from the 90's, deathrock didn't gain a lot of bands towards the end of it. Also The Sound isn't even goth, they are post-punk revival and indie.
Anyways a lot of newer deathrock and goth bands: All Gone Dead Scarlet's Remains Tragic Black Frank the Baptist Bloody Dead and Sexy Violet Stigmata Scary Bitches New Days Delay Cult of the Psychic Fetus(?) Pins and Needles Sleeping Children Plastique Noir The Ghost of Lemora
